With iron under 4 mg/l, a detention time of 2 hrs is required. The forced or induced draft aerator must have a loading rate of 1 to 5 gpm/sq ft of total tray area. The aerator adds oxygen to the water to oxidize the soluable (ferrous) iron to an insoluable (ferric) state where it can settle out.

WATER TREATMENT: IRON AND MANGANESE REMOVAL Iron and manganese in well waters occur as soluble ferrous and manganous bicarbonates. In the aeration process, the water is saturated with oxygen to promote the following reactions: 4Fe (HCO3)2 + O2 + 2H2O = 4Fe (OH)3 + 8CO2 ferrous bicarbonate + oxygen + water = ferric hydroxide + carbon dioxide

The water used in washing Blast furnace flue gas contains from 1000 to 10,000 mg/l of suspended solids, depending upon the furnace burden, size of the furnace, operating methods employed and type of gas-washing equipment. Following a 'slip' in the furnace, the concentration of solids in washer water may exceed 30,000 mg/l.

The material exiting the mills is in form of slurry with water content typically ranging from 30 to 50 %. The surplus of water should be removed prior to the balling process through dewatering equipment given that pelletizing requires a much lower moisture content (from 8 to 10 % for most plants).

Induration of green pellets consists of three main steps namely (i) drying of green pellets, (ii) firing of pellets at around 1300 deg C to sinter the iron oxide particles, and (iii) cooling of hot pellets before discharging. During drying (temperature range of 180 deg C to 350 deg C), moisture content of the green pellet is evaporated.

Of the units within steel plants, a typical (median) blast furnace required 20,500 gallons of water per ton of pig iron. At the average rate of pig iron consumption, this amounts to about 13,000 gallons per ton of steel ingots or about 40 percent of that required by a typical integrated steel plant 33,200 gallons per ton.

Seawater contains approximately 1-3 ppb of iron. The amount varies strongly, and is different in the Atlantic and the Pacific Ocean. Rivers contain approximately 0.5-1 ppm of iron, and groundwater contains 100 ppm. Drinking water may not contain more than 200 ppb of iron.

The secondary (aesthetic) MCLs for iron and manganese are 0.3 milligrams per liter (mg/l) and 0.05 mg/l, respectively. Small water plants may choose to either sequestrate or remove iron and manganese. Sequestration only works for combined iron and manganese concentrations up to 1.0 mg/L and only in cases where the treatment is not permanent.

Dif ferent processes of iron ore concentration are devised specifically for the various kinds of ore. These processes result in a wide range of water use from 124 to 11,300 gallons of water per ton of iron ore concentrate. Water use in con centration plants is related to the physical state of the ore.
